バージョン 24.2 (最新)

行ヘッダーの強調表示

トピックの概要

目的

xamPivotGrid™ コントロールの行ヘッダーの強調表示機能について説明します。

前提条件

このトピックを理解するための必須条件となる資料。

トピック 目的

xamPivotGrid コントロールのインスタンスの概要。

概要

行ヘッダーの強調表示の概要

行ヘッダーの強調表示は、選択された時に行のデータ セル全体とともにグリッドの行ヘッダーをユーザーが強調表示することを可能にするオプションの機能です。これは、 xamPivotGrid の行選択機能のオプションです。

選択された行の残りと一緒に行ヘッダー セルを強調表示することのメリットは、グリッド内の既存のグループと階層を強調表示することによって表示されたデータの視覚的なインパクトを強調することです。以下のスクリーンショットは、効果的な強調表示がいかにセルの値に注意をひくか、またそれが配置されるデータ階層にどのように関係するかを示しています。

xamPivotGrid Row Header Highlighting 01.png

行ヘッダーの強調表示オプションは、 xamPivotGrid コントロールの AllowRowHeaderSelection プロパティを設定することによって、無効、デフォルト状態および有効を切り替えることができます。

行ヘッダーの強調表示を有効にする

プロパティ設定

選択されたら行ヘッダーを強調表示するには、 AllowRowHeaderSelectionTrue に設定します。

使用するプロパティ: 次に設定

True

コード

XAML の場合:

AllowRowHeaderSelection="True"

C# の場合:

this.pivotGrid.SelectionSettings.AllowRowHeaderSelection = true;

Visual Basic の場合:

Me.pivotGrid.SelectionSettings.AllowRowHeaderSelection = True

行ヘッダーの強調表示機能による行セレクターの構成

説明

ユーザーが選択することで行ヘッダーを行の残りと一緒に行ヘッダーを強調表示できるようにするには、AllowRowHeaderSelection="True" 宣言を ig:PivotSelectionSettings オブジェクトに追加する必要があります。

コード

XAML の場合:

<ig:XamPivotGrid
    x:Name="pivotGrid" DataSource="{Binding DataSource}">
    <ig:XamPivotGrid.SelectionSettings>
        <ig:PivotSelectionSettings
            AllowRowHeaderSelection="True"
            CellSelection="Single"
            CellSelectionAction="SelectRow"
            RowSelection="Single" />
    </ig:XamPivotGrid.SelectionSettings>
</ig:XamPivotGrid>

C# の場合:

this.pivotGrid.SelectionSettings.AllowRowHeaderSelection = true;
this.pivotGrid.SelectionSettings.CellSelection = Infragistics.Controls.Grids.PivotSelectionType.Single;
this.pivotGrid.SelectionSettings.CellSelectionAction = Infragistics.Controls.Grids.PivotCellSelectionAction.SelectRow;
this.pivotGrid.SelectionSettings.RowSelection = Infragistics.Controls.Grids.PivotSelectionType.Single;

Visual Basic の場合:

Me.pivotGrid.SelectionSettings.AllowRowHeaderSelection = True
Me.pivotGrid.SelectionSettings.CellSelection = Infragistics.Controls.Grids.PivotSelectionType.[Single]
Me.pivotGrid.SelectionSettings.CellSelectionAction = Infragistics.Controls.Grids.PivotCellSelectionAction.SelectRow
Me.pivotGrid.SelectionSettings.RowSelection = Infragistics.Controls.Grids.PivotSelectionType.[Single]

関連コンテンツ

トピック

以下のトピックでは、このトピックに関連する情報を提供しています。

トピック 目的

このセクションは xamPivotGrid コントロールの主要機能について説明します。以下のトピックでは、アプリケーションで xamPivotGrid コントロールを効果的に使用する方法を説明します。